Why Resize an Image?

Most photos straight out of a phone or camera are 4000–8000 pixels wide — far larger than any screen, social platform, email attachment, or print job actually needs. Resizing trims a 12 MB iPhone HEIC down to a 400 KB JPG that loads instantly, fits Gmail's 25 MB attachment cap, and won't blow past Discord's 10 MB free upload limit. It's the single biggest lever for page-load speed on image-heavy sites — Google's Core Web Vitals routinely flag oversized images as the dominant LCP cost.

  • Social media uploads — Instagram crops anything wider than 1080 px; Facebook re-compresses large uploads aggressively. Resizing before upload gives you a sharper final post than letting the platform downscale.
  • Email and messaging — Gmail caps attachments at 25 MB total, Outlook.com at 20 MB, Discord at 10 MB on the free tier (raised in Sept 2024 from the old 8 MB cap, then standardized at 10 MB). One 4K phone photo can blow the budget; resizing to 1920 px wide fixes it.
  • Web and blog publishing — Most blog content areas display at 800–1200 px wide. Serving an 8000-px source forces the browser to download megabytes it will immediately discard. WordPress, Ghost, and most CMS platforms compress further on upload — start with a right-sized image instead.
  • E-commerce listings — Shopify recommends 2048×2048 px for product photos; eBay accepts up to 9000 px on the long side but recommends 1600 px. Etsy crops to 2700×2025. Match the platform target before uploading.
  • Passport and ID photos — US passport is 2×2 inches (600×600 px at 300 DPI per State Department spec). UK gov.uk requires at least 600×750 px and 50 KB–10 MB. Schengen and most EU countries use 35×45 mm. Match the country before submitting.
  • Print at known DPI — A 6×4 inch print at 300 DPI needs 1800×1200 px; an 8×10 needs 2400×3000. Anything less prints soft. Set DPI (72/96/150/200/300/600/1200) in the resize options when output dimensions matter for print.

Social Media Image Size Cheat Sheet (2026)

Verified against Buffer's May 2026 guide and platform recommendations.

Platform Use case Dimensions (px) Aspect
Instagram Feed (square) 1080 × 1080 1:1
Instagram Feed (portrait, recommended) 1080 × 1350 4:5
Instagram / TikTok Stories, Reels, Shorts 1080 × 1920 9:16
Facebook Feed post (square) 1080 × 1080 1:1
Facebook Cover photo 851 × 315 ~2.7:1
Facebook / LinkedIn OG link preview 1200 × 630 1.91:1
X (Twitter) Header 1500 × 500 3:1
X (Twitter) Post image 1200 × 675 16:9
LinkedIn Profile cover 1584 × 396 4:1
YouTube Thumbnail 1280 × 720 (min) — 1920 × 1080 ideal 16:9
YouTube Channel banner 2560 × 1440 16:9
Pinterest Standard pin 1000 × 1500 2:3

Common Preset Targets

Target Dimensions Notes
Favicon (legacy) 16 × 16, 32 × 32 Multi-size ICO with both is standard
Favicon (Apple touch icon) 180 × 180 Linked via apple-touch-icon meta
US passport photo 600 × 600 px @ 300 DPI 2 × 2 inches per State Dept spec
UK passport (digital) ≥ 600 × 750 px 50 KB–10 MB per gov.uk
Schengen / EU passport 35 × 45 mm (≈ 413 × 531 px @ 300 DPI) UK biometric, Germany, France, Japan
HD video frame 1280 × 720 (720p) Smallest "HD" preset
Full HD video frame 1920 × 1080 (1080p) YouTube upload baseline
4K video frame 3840 × 2160 (2160p) YouTube ideal thumbnail source
6×4 inch print 1800 × 1200 @ 300 DPI Standard photo print
8×10 inch print 2400 × 3000 @ 300 DPI Common framed print

Frequently Asked Questions

Will resizing reduce image quality?

Downscaling (making an image smaller) preserves perceived quality very well — you're discarding data the screen wasn't going to show anyway. Upscaling (making it larger) always reduces sharpness because the resizer has to invent pixels; bicubic and Lanczos algorithms interpolate cleanly but can't recover detail that was never captured. For best results, always resize from the largest source you have rather than from a previously downscaled copy.

Does resizing keep transparency (alpha channel)?

Yes, when the source and target formats both support it. PNG, WebP, AVIF, GIF, HEIC, and TIFF preserve transparency through a resize. If you resize a transparent PNG and output JPG, the transparent pixels get filled with white (JPG has no alpha channel) — pick PNG or WebP as the output if you need transparency to survive.

What's the best format to output for the web?

WebP if your audience runs current browsers — it produces files roughly 25–35% smaller than JPG at equivalent quality and is supported in Chrome (32+), Edge (18+), Firefox (65+), and Safari (16+), with partial support in Safari 14–15.6 (caniuse data). Fall back to JPG for legacy compatibility, or AVIF for even smaller files at the cost of slightly slower decoding. For graphics with transparency or hard edges (logos, screenshots, line art), stick with PNG.

How do I resize for a specific file size (e.g., "under 100 KB")?

Pure resizing only reduces pixel count; file size is a function of pixels × encoding quality. To target a specific size in KB or MB, resize to a sensible dimension first (e.g., 1080 px wide) and then run the result through the image compressor, which exposes a target-file-size control. Many passport sites cap photos at 240 KB or 1 MB — the two-step resize-then-compress flow nails it without iteration.

What's the difference between resize, crop, and compress?

Resize changes the pixel dimensions of the entire image proportionally (or with a forced ratio if you unlock it). Crop discards pixels from the edges to change framing or aspect ratio — the remaining pixels keep their original resolution. Compress keeps pixel dimensions the same but re-encodes at lower quality to shrink the file. They're often combined: crop to the right aspect, resize to the platform target, compress to fit the size cap. Use crop image for the second step.

What DPI should I pick for print vs screen?

For screen (web, social, email), DPI is metadata only — what matters is pixel count. Set 72 or 96 DPI; nobody will see a difference. For print, DPI determines physical size: a 1200×1800 px image at 300 DPI prints as 4×6 inches; the same file at 150 DPI prints as 8×12 inches but looks softer. Photo labs and printers standardize on 300 DPI for sharp prints. Passport offices specifically require 300 DPI on photo specs.

Will EXIF metadata (camera info, GPS, dates) survive a resize?

JPG and HEIC outputs preserve most EXIF tags by default. PNG and WebP outputs may strip GPS and camera-specific tags depending on the encoder. If you need to keep — or deliberately remove — location data before posting publicly, check the file in any EXIF viewer after resizing. Many social platforms (Instagram, Facebook, X) strip metadata server-side regardless, but email attachments and direct uploads do not.
